Here's the 20 GAA games on the inter-county agenda this weekend

The dates, times and venues are in for a busy weekend’s action.

IT’S ROUND 2 of the Allianz football league this weekend and the action throws in tonight at the Athletic Grounds.

Armagh take on Down as Friday night football sees the Ulster rivals clash. There’s a Division 3 tie in Enniskillen tomorrow night before 14 games are on the agenda on Sunday.

There’s also hurling with tonight’s Waterford Crystal Cup final as well as interprovincial semi-finals and the Kehoe Cup final on Sunday.

Here’s what’s on the agenda this weekend:

Friday

Allianz Football League
Division 2

Armagh v Down, Athletic Grounds, 8pm, (Ref: David Coldrick, Meath), (Setanta Ireland Live).

Waterford Crystal Cup final
Clare v Tipperary, Gaelic Grounds, 7.30pm, (Ref: John Sexton, Cork).

Saturday

Allianz Football League
Division 3

Fermanagh v Sligo, Brewster Park, Enniskillen, 7pm, (Ref: Noel Mooney, Cavan).

Sunday

(All games 2pm unless stated)

Allianz Football League
Division 1

Kerry v Derry, Austin Stack Park, 1.30pm, (Ref: Conor Lane, Cork).
Cork v Kildare, Páirc Uí Rinn (Ref: Eddie Kinsella, Laois).
Tyrone v Mayo, Healy Park, Omagh, (Ref: Padraig Hughes, Armagh), (TG4 deferred)
Westmeath v Dublin, Cusack Park, Mullingar, (Ref: David Gough, Meath), (TG4 live)

Division 2
Galway v Donegal, Pearse Stadium, (Ref: Fergal Kelly, Longford).
Louth v Laois, Gaelic Grounds, Drogheda, (Ref: Cormac Reilly, Meath).
Monaghan v Meath, Clones, (Ref: Ciaran Branagan, Down).

Division 3
Limerick v Longford, Gaelic Grounds, (Ref: Derek O’Mahoney, Tipperary).
Offaly v Cavan, O’Connor Park, Tullamore, (Ref: Liam Devenney, Mayo).
Roscommon v Wexford, Kiltoom, (Ref: Sean Hurson, Tyrone).

Division 4
London v Carlow, Ruislip, 1pm, (Ref: Fergal Barry, Kildare).
Antrim v Wicklow, Creggan, (Ref: Cathal O’Hagan, Tyrone).
Clare v Leitrim, Cusack Park, Ennis, (Ref: Damien Brazil, Offaly).
Tipperary v Waterford, Clonmel, (Ref: John Hickey, Carlow).

Interprovincial Hurling Semi-Finals
Leinster v Ulster, Parnell Park, (Ref: John Keane, Galway).
Connacht v Munster, Ballinasloe, (Ref: Paud O’Dwyer, Carlow).

Bord na Móna Kehoe Cup final
Kildare v Meath, Newbridge, 2pm, (Ref: Justin Heffernan, Wexford).
